Message
- Level: Cantrip
- School: Transmutation
- Class: Bard, Druid, Sorcerer, Wizard
- Casting Time: Action
- Range: 120 feet
- Components: S, M (a copper wire)
- Duration: 1 round
You point toward a creature within range and whisper a message. The target (and only the target) hears the message and can reply in a whisper that only you can hear.
You can cast this spell through solid objects if you are familiar with the target and know it is beyond the barrier. Magical silence; 1 foot of stone, metal, or wood; or a thin sheet of lead blocks the spell.
Tactical Usage
Message provides essential battlefield communication capabilities, allowing discrete coordination and information sharing without alerting enemies to party strategies or tactical adjustments. Use it to relay important intelligence about enemy positions, weaknesses, or tactical opportunities to allies who are positioned too far away for whispered communication. The spell excels during stealth operations where verbal communication might compromise concealment, enabling silent coordination for complex maneuvers or synchronized actions. Apply it to warn allies of impending dangers, traps, or enemy movements that they might not have detected independently. The 120-foot range covers most combat encounters and allows communication across significant distances during exploration or reconnaissance missions. Use it to coordinate spellcasting timing, ensuring maximum effectiveness from area effects or combinations that require precise coordination. The spell proves invaluable for maintaining party cohesion when members are separated by terrain, obstacles, or tactical positioning requirements.

Environmental Interactions
The spell can penetrate solid barriers if the caster is familiar with the target and knows their location, though specific materials block the magical connection entirely. One foot of stone, metal, or wood blocks the spell, requiring knowledge of building construction and material thickness for effective use in structural environments. Thin sheets of lead completely prevent the spell regardless of thickness, making it ineffective in areas specifically warded against magical communication. Magical silence prevents both the initial whisper and the target's reply, rendering the spell useless in areas affected by silence effects.
